Keurig will also offer pods for iced teas, flavored waters, and cocktail mixers. Dr Pepper Snapple Group, the maker of Dr Pepper, 7 Up, and Canada Dry, is also making its brands available on Keurig Kold. Unlike the well-known SodaStream machines, the fizz comes from the pods, rather than a carbonator in the appliance.Ĭoke's brands won't be the only ones available for the new machine. The machine works with pods which will contain a syrup for a specific soda, say, Coca-Cola, Sprite, or Fanta (so you can't mix your own flavors), as well as a chamber with carbonated beads. Keurig Kold won't be available nationally until the 2016 holiday season. In retail outlets, there will be a limited launch in certain cities - including Atlanta, Boston, Chicago, Dallas, Los Angeles, and New York - ahead of the crucial holiday shopping season. The Keurig Kold is a countertop pod appliance, much like Keurig's coffee machines, and launches for sale online on Tuesday. The option comes via a partnership between the drinks giant and K-Cup maker Keurig Green Mountain, which on Tuesday will launch its new Keurig Kold machine.
